Nebitdag vs Anchorage, Alaska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Nebitdag, Turkmenistan and Anchorage, Alaska, Usa is approximately 8,608 km or 5,349 mi.
  • To reach Nebitdag in this distance one would set out from Anchorage, Alaska bearing 341°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Nebitdag bearing 191.7° or SSW .
  • Nebitdag has a mid-latitude cool desert climate (BWk) whereas Anchorage, Alaska has a boreal subarctic climate with dry summers (Dsc).
  • Nebitdag is in or near the warm temperate desert scrub biome whereas Anchorage, Alaska is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
  • The mean temperature is 15.3 °C (27.6°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 4.1 °C (7.4°F) more in Nebitdag.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 261.1 mm (10.3 in) less which is equivalent to 261.1 l/m² (6.41 US gal/ft²) or 2,611,000 l/ha (279,133 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.6° higher in Nebitdag than in Anchorage, Alaska.
  • Relative humidity levels are 13.7%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 10.2°C (18.4°F) higher.
